For a point of reference, my daughter received a call from the MOC during her Spring Break last year which was the last week of March. She received her BFE the following week.
 
My son got the call from our senator the first week of April last year-also during our spring break. The BFE arrived about one week later.

Not necessarily each and every student. It depends on which career you go into. If you need a Top Secret clearance then yes, investigators will talk to your neighbors, past employers, coworkers, friends, friends of friends, teachers, ect. They will flash a badge prior to asking any questions.
